What Does Contractor Insurance Mean for Remodeling Projects?
Contractor insurance is a set of policies designed to cover risks that arise during construction or remodeling work. It protects not only the contractor and their team but also the homeowner from unexpected financial burdens.
For example, if damage occurs to your property during a kitchen and bathroom remodel or a worker gets injured on-site, insurance ensures that costs are covered without the homeowner paying out of pocket. Without adequate coverage, homeowners risk being held liable for injuries or damages that are out of their control.
There are different forms of insurance that a remodeling contractor should carry:
- General Liability Insurance – Covers accidental damage to your property or injuries to third parties.
- Workers’ Compensation – Protects workers in case of job-related injuries.
- Builder’s Risk Insurance – Covers the property during construction phases, especially for larger jobs like home additions or whole-house remodels.

Best Practices for Homeowners: How to Verify Contractor Insurance
Knowing the importance of insurance is one thing; confirming it is another. Before hiring any remodeling contractor follow these steps:
- Request Proof of Insurance – Ask for up-to-date insurance certificates directly from the contractor.
- Verify Coverage Types – Ensure the contractor has both liability insurance and workers’ compensation.
- Check Policy Limits – Adequate coverage should match the scale of your project, especially for large-scale whole-house remodels or custom home additions.
- Ask About Subcontractors – Confirm whether subcontractors are covered under the contractor’s insurance policy.
Homeowners who take these steps before signing contracts reduce risks and gain peace of mind knowing their investment is protected.
